Differences

Reasons to consider the Intel Core i3-7102E

  • A newer manufacturing process allows for a more powerful, yet cooler running processor: 14 nm vs 28 nm
  • Around 18% better performance in PassMark - Single thread mark: 1302 vs 1107
  • Around 17% better performance in PassMark - CPU mark: 2599 vs 2226

Reasons to consider the AMD Pro A8-8600B

  • 2 more cores, run more applications at once: 4 vs 2
  • Around 67% lower typical power consumption: 15 Watt vs 25 Watt
